Yokogawa AIP831-101 Operation Keyboard
The Yokogawa AIP831-101, also cataloged as the AIP831 Operation Keyboard, operates as a dedicated hardware component for eight-loop simultaneous operation within CENTUM VP Desktop-type Human Interface Stations (HIS). It provides direct tactile and electrical interaction for instrument faceplate highlighting and alarm acknowledgement across multiple control loops.
HardwareSpecifications
Parameter
Specification
ModelBrand
Yokogawa AIP831-101
Origin
Japan
Weight
2.0 kg without VESA bracket, 2.5 kg with VESA bracket
Dimensions
Flat-surface keyboard, VESA-mountable
OperatingTemp
5 to 40 degC
StorageTemp
-20 to 60 degC
Humidity
20% to 80% RH, non-condensing
PowerConsumption
5 V DC ±5%, max 1 A via USB bus
Interface
2 × USB Type-A connectors, Keyboard: USB 2.0 Full-speed, Speaker: USB 1.1 Full-speed
ControlKeys
8 loop control keys with touch sensors, 64 user-definable function keys
SoundFunction
Built-in USB speaker and additional buzzer alerts
SoftwareRequirement
LHS1140 Eight-loop Simultaneous Operation Package; compatible with LHS1100 or LHM1101
Incompatibility
LHS1120 or LHS1130 packages

Frequently Asked Questions
Q: Does the keyboard require an external power supply? A: No. Both the keyboard operation and USB speaker are fully bus-powered via the host PC USB ports.
Q: Can multiple AIP831-101 keyboards be connected to a single HIS? A: No. Each Desktop-type HIS supports only one AIP831 per LHS1100/LHM1101 installation.
Q: Is the keyboard compatible with LHS1120 or LHS1130 software packages? A: No. The keyboard is incompatible with these packages and requires LHS1140 for full functionality.
Field Installation Guidelines
Mount the keyboard on a stable desk surface or VESA bracket, ensuring the bracket is securely fastened.
Connect both USB Type-A cables to separate host PC ports to enable full keyboard and speaker functionality.
Maintain standard industrial shielding for USB cables to prevent EMI interference with control signals.
Avoid exposure to moisture, direct sunlight, or temperatures outside 5 to 40 degC during operation.
Ensure proper grounding of the host HIS and the keyboard chassis to reduce risk of static discharge affecting touch sensors
